Inhibitors of alkaline phosphatase activity include: oxalates, Hg++, excess inorganic phosphate, bile acids, some amino acids (e.g., phenylalanine), and urea. e. … WebAug 1, 2024 · Alkaline Phosphatase (ALP) is an enzyme found in: Bone; Liver; Placenta; Kidney; Intestines; Why Get Tested : Alkaline phosphatase is estimated to detect diseases of liver and bone. Alkaline phosphatase is the best marker for obstructive jaundice. Alkaline phosphatase is the marker: For hepatic metastasis. In parathyroid diseases. …
WebAug 20, 2024 · Alkaline phosphatase is present in decreasing concentrations in the placenta, ileal mucosa, kidney, bone, and liver. The majority of alkaline phosphatase in serum (more than 80%) is released … WebSerum alkaline phosphatase comprises a heterogeneous group of enzymes. Hepatic alkaline phosphatase is most densely represented near the canalicular membrane of the hepatocyte. Accordingly, diseases that …

WebAlanine aminotransferase (ALT) and aspartate aminotransferase (AST) are markers of hepatocellular damage, whereas alkaline phosphatase (ALP) and gamma-glutamyltransferase (GGT) are markers of cholestasis. 3 Each individual enzyme can provide information on whether liver disease is present and may provide clues as to the …
